Tim Campbell, a star pass rusher who was an All-Southwest Conference defensive lineman for the Texas Longhorns from 1975 to 1979, died Sunday of cancer in his hometown of Tyler, Texas. He was 68.
Tim Campbell and twin brother Steve were one year younger than Earl. Tim had a team-leading 14 sacks for the 1977 team that went 11-0 before losing to Notre Dame in the Cotton Bowl. Tim Campbell's ...
